How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Wynnewood?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Wynnewood Studio Apartments with Rent Specials | $1,146 | $700 | $1,829 |
Wynnewood 1 Bedroom Apartments with Rent Specials | $1,673 | $700 | $3,725 |
Wynnewood 2 Bedroom Apartments with Rent Specials | $2,017 | $902 | $4,735 |
Wynnewood 3 Bedroom Apartments with Rent Specials | $2,152 | $754 | $6,380 |
Wynnewood 4 Bedroom Apartments with Rent Specials | $984 | $670 | $2,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Rent Specials Wynnewood Apartments
What is the Cheapest Rent Specials apartment in Wynnewood?
Currently the most affordable Rent Specials Apartment in Wynnewood is at Overbrook Tower listed at $799.
How much is the average rent for a Rent Specials Wynnewood Apartment?
The average rent for a Rent Specials Apartment in Wynnewood is $1,466.
What is the largest Rent Specials Wynnewood Apartment for rent?
Today's Rent Specials apartment with the most square footage in Wynnewood is a 1,695 square feet unit starting from $1,050 at Bryn Mawr Apartments.
What is the average size for Wynnewood Rent Specials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Rent Specials rental in Wynnewood is currently at 611 sq ft.
